Effective management of bacterial diseases in livestock and horses is crucial for maintaining herd health, productivity, and economic viability. Ceftiofur Sodium, a potent third-generation cephalosporin antibiotic, has emerged as a leading therapeutic agent for a wide range of infections in these valuable animal populations. This article explores the specific applications and recommended dosages of Ceftiofur Sodium for common ailments affecting cattle, swine, sheep, goats, and horses.

In cattle, Ceftiofur Sodium is a frontline treatment for bovine respiratory disease (BRD), a complex multifactorial disease often initiated by viral infections and complicated by bacterial pathogens. The Ceftiofur Sodium dosage for cattle typically involves 1.0 mg of ceftiofur per kg of body weight administered intramuscularly once daily for three consecutive days. This dosage regimen has proven effective against key BRD pathogens such as Mannheimia haemolytica, Pasteurella multocida, and Histophilus somni. Furthermore, for acute bovine interdigital necrobacillosis (foot rot), Ceftiofur Sodium is administered at similar dosages, targeting Fusobacterium necrophorum and Bacteroides melaninogenicus, thereby improving animal welfare and preventing economic losses due to lameness.

For swine, the focus is often on controlling and treating bacterial respiratory diseases, commonly known as swine bacterial pneumonia. Actinobacillus pleuropneumoniae and Pasteurella multocida are frequent culprits. The Ceftiofur Sodium swine bacterial pneumonia treatment typically involves dosages ranging from 3.0 to 5.0 mg ceftiofur per kg of body weight, administered intramuscularly once daily for three days. Adherence to these Ceftiofur Sodium treatment protocols is vital for successful eradication of the disease from a herd.

Sheep and goats also benefit from Ceftiofur Sodium, particularly for respiratory infections. Similar to cattle, a dosage of 1.1 to 2.2 mg ceftiofur per kg of body weight is recommended, administered intramuscularly daily for three consecutive days. The selection of dosage within this range should be guided by the severity of the disease, taking into account clinical signs like elevated temperature, respiratory distress, and appetite loss.

In the realm of equine health, Ceftiofur Sodium is specifically indicated for respiratory infections in horses associated with Streptococcus zooepidemicus. The recommended Ceftiofur Sodium dosage for horses is higher, typically 2.2 to 4.4 mg ceftiofur per kg of body weight, administered intramuscularly every 24 hours. Treatment duration is crucial, with administration continuing for 48 hours after clinical signs have resolved, but not exceeding 10 days. This targeted approach ensures effective bacterial clearance and recovery.

The availability of Ceftiofur Sodium as a sterile powder for injection necessitates proper reconstitution and aseptic technique. Veterinarians must reconstitute the powder with the appropriate diluent to achieve the desired concentration, usually 50 mg/mL. The choice between intramuscular and subcutaneous injection depends on the species and the specific indication, as detailed in the product's prescribing information.

Understanding the Ceftiofur Sodium withdrawal period is also critical for food-producing animals. For cattle and lambs, no meat withdrawal period or milk withholding time is required when used according to label directions. However, horses treated with Ceftiofur Sodium must not be slaughtered for human consumption. These guidelines ensure compliance with food safety regulations.
